Good stuff!!! (3.5 stars) ( ) Lady Saves The Duke is the newest offering from Annabelle Anders, available February 6, 2019. Ms. Anders handles what could be a touchy subject matter with dignity and consideration. Some characters you root for to find love and passion, others you root for a small bit of happiness. Lady Saves The Duke had me rooting for a sliver of happiness for everyone and crying a little bit over the turns life can take. Miss Abigail Wright is a 27 year old ruined spinster. Her scheming mother finagles Abby and cousin Penelope an invitation to a country house party. The Earl has three single sons, one a viscount! It's too good an opportunity to pass up and Abby's mother still wants marriage for her, ruined or not. Abby is a lovely character in many ways but my favorite is that she's not a skinny-ninny. Girls got curves and stretch marks. Well hello, reality. Alex Cross, Duke of Monfort is attending the party in order to look over the Earl's modern improvements to his estate. He's certainly not interested in a group of foolish young ladies. Alex is a widower nicknamed the Duke of Ice. He's closed off, very duke-ish and likes it that way. He's stuck with Miss Wright for an afternoon boat ride thanks to the maneuvers of the Earl's daughter. Things get awkward and he leaves the party early. Unfortunately he's "ruined" Abby again! They were seen, gossiped about, and she's now a double ruin-ee. Although he doesn't truly understand why, he proposes to Abby to save her reputation and anyway, he needs an heir. It's interesting to witness their journey to a happy ending. They are strangers, drawn to each other but scared of being hurt again. There are secrets and situations to overcome, of course, but along the way they have fun. Both learn to laugh again. Don't miss the wedding, it's a hoot! The epilogue is sweet and I teared up. The Lady Saves The Duke could also be the Duke Saves The Lady. Might I suggest cousin Penelope have a HEA of her own? Miss Abigail Wright, disillusioned spinster, hides her secret pain behind encouraging smiles and optimistic laughter. Self-pity, she believes, is for the truly wretched. So when her mother insists she attend a house party-uninvited-she determines to simply make the best of it...until an unfortunate wardrobe malfunction. Alex Cross, the "Duke of Ice," has more than earned the nickname given him by the ton. He's given up on happiness but will not reject sensual pleasure. After all, a man has needs. The week ought to have been pleasantly uneventful for both of them, with nature walks, parlor games, and afternoon teas on the terrace...but for some inferior stitchery on poor Abigail's bodice. And now the duke is faced with a choice. Should he make this mouse a respectable offer and then abandon her to his country estate? She's rather pathetic and harmless, really.
